John and I enjoyed our visit to Amboise in the Loire
Valley. It's a picturesque town on the banks of the Loire River.

The chateau is strategically perched high above the town.
Only part of the castle exists today.

However there are plenty of reminders of the times when armoured men on
horseback fought on the battlements.

From the top of the tower they would have soon spotted any enemies
approaching. The view of the town and surrounding countryside was amazing.
Later we took a pleasant stroll around the Italian styled gardens.

Leonardo da Vinci's tomb is in the chapel in the castle grounds.

Also in the gardens is a statue of Leonardo near the sculpture of the
planets.
Earlier in the day we had a very interesting visit to Clos Lucé, the house
where he used to live.
